    Crankcase oil completely consumed MEP004

    I check fluids before each start. Only 1 quart oil consumed in 200 hours. Oil was fine at 5:00pm. Genset shut down at 1am. No oil.
  6. S

    Crankcase oil completely consumed MEP004

    Relatively low hours (400). Sat for years. Been running fine with little smoke on heated (160 degree F) WVO. Sump pumped dry, oil pressure switch shut down motor as designed. Am I looking at a ring replacement? Just happened a few hours ago, no time yet for compression test. Valves recently...

    How have you civilized your MEP Generators?

    I built a wood frame shed around my mep004. Poured a footer and built a block foundation under the planned location for the genset's skids. 2x12 floor joists, 12" centers. Overkill? Sure. Increased expense versus increased worry, I'll take the minimal expense. Shed is only 10x14. I removed the...
